Etches return with a fabulously chilled out double A-Side of Human Façade/ My New Empire here and what a treat they are. From the blissfully bubbling opening of Human Façade to the darker meanings behind the track. It’s a really cleverly penned lyrically and I feel like the band continue to grow and mature with this release. The build up and dark guitar solo here also peaks my interest and give a pause to a really cool breakdown that heads toward the tracks impending demise. My New Empire on the other hand feels slightly lighter with it’s twinkling guitars, 60s groove, silky harmonies and hand claps, but still touches on a serious lyrical content and presentation. A story told, over catchy sing-along nonsense, this is the nitty gritty that sits within it’s shimmering musical packaging. Loving this new work from Etches!
